We acquired this ball under unusual circumstances. My wife and I use a 55cm ball daily in a stretching routine that greatly helps getting our old bones moving. Since we were flying, and bringing an infalted ball was not an option, I bought this and had it sent to our destination (family in the mid-west). It worked out well. It seems to be well made and met our requirements. As stated in another review, the included pump is almost worthless; I blew it up myself (lungs are still in pretty good shape). I’d recommend this product to anyone looking for such an item.
